DLL files, despite their significant role in system functionality, can sometimes trigger system error messages. The subsequent list features some the most common DLL error messages that users may encounter.

  • Cannot register MT2ComFuncLabelStructure.dll: This error is indicative of the system's inability to correctly register the DLL file. This might occur due to issues with the Windows Registry or because the DLL file itself is corrupt or improperly installed.
  • This application failed to start because MT2ComFuncLabelStructure.dll was not found. Re-installing the application may fix this problem: This error occurs when an application tries to access a DLL file that doesn't exist in the system. Reinstalling the application can restore the missing DLL file if it was included in the original software package.
  • MT2ComFuncLabelStructure.dll could not be loaded: This error indicates that the DLL file, necessary for certain operations, couldn't be loaded by the system. Potential causes might include missing DLL files, DLL files that are not properly registered in the system, or conflicts with other software.
  • MT2ComFuncLabelStructure.dll not found: The required DLL file is absent from the expected directory. This can result from software uninstalls, updates, or system changes that mistakenly remove or relocate DLL files.
  • MT2ComFuncLabelStructure.dll is either not designed to run on Windows or it contains an error: This error typically signifies that the DLL file may be incompatible with your version of Windows, or it's corrupted. It can also occur if you're trying to run a DLL file meant for a different system architecture (for instance, a 64-bit DLL on a 32-bit system).
